Transaction 75abe853efe622e32b26e1fce706837bb249491c6f6aff3843933129619d623c
1 Input
1 Output
-
75abe853efe622e32b26e1fce706837bb249491c6f6aff3843933129619d623c:0
- value
- 1000000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 917fad86e3a586b7cd9307afe7359e14eb2ad423 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1EGKw2aaK2UWf1JX8Q8pQJr5RJxib3bD76